"We're going to die," Wanda stated.

  Pietro glanced at her sideways. "Way to be positive."

  "I'm being realistic," she countered. "Stark is gone, and Rogers is not only Loki's first target he's completely lost the plot since Grace died."

Clint got up and paced back and forth. "I don't know about you, but this bugs me. Two Avengers' lovers down in as many weeks?"

"It's a coincedence, Clint," Natasha put in.

He bristled. "I have to think about Freya, okay?"

"Rebecca," said Bruce pointedly.

Bucky's metal hand was denting the table. "Katelyn."

Pietro let out an exasperated sound under his breath. "I have a wife and a child!"

  "That's not the point right now, Maximoff!" Clint yelled, hammering a fist down on to the table. "The point is, Loki could be rampaging through the Earth at any moment and my girlfriend is the only one not in a SHIELD facility!"

  Suddenly, the TV screen flickered on. "- has been spotted raging through New York much like in last year's incident, only the army appears to be super powerful armoured warriors. No sign of the so-called Avengers as of yet -"

  Clint took one look at the screen and paled. "Freya."

"Suit up and move out, guys," said Natasha, instantly getting up as the rest did too. Her eyes met Clint's. "Forget Loki, Barton, get her out of there. We're not losing anyone else."

He nodded. He knew she didn't just mean losing Freya. Tony was dead and Steve was a wreck. He didn't want to know what would happen to him in a world without his girl. "Yes, ma'am."

The corridors were pandemonium, but he forced his way through. He was already wearing his suit and he punched in the combination to get at his bow and arrows, the super-mechanical weapon thrumming into life at his touch. He got out of the building and ran through the streets towards Freya's apartment building. Which was, he realised with dismay, right in Loki's path.

Deciding it would be quicker, Clint launched himself up the building, clambering over the balconies to reach her second-floor home. The balcony door was locked but he smashed the glass with a non-explosive arrow.

Inside, a young woman span round, dark chocolate eyes full of fear, blonde hair in gentle waves. Her eyes widened as she took him in. "Clint! But - you're Hawkeye! What?"

  "No time to explain. I'm sorry. Let's g-"

  "Well, isn't this touching."

  Clint span around, instinctively standing protectively in front of Freya. Loki stood in the balcony; Loki in full armour, Loki almost glowing with his illusion magic, the manipulation of light.

  "Don't touch her," he said immediately. "It's not our fault what happened to Grace-"

  Loki's eyes darkened. He stepped forward and without warning hit Clint across the face with the end of his sceptre. How did he have that? Freya gasped. "It was sworn on the behalf of the people of Midgard that my daughter would be safe. Now she is dead, and they will burn."

  "They had nothing to do with this." Clint took a defensive step back, shielding Freya from him with his body. "Leave them alone and exact your vengeance on me."

  "You? You are not a high enough price for a princess of Asgard."

  Suddenly he was angry. "How can you say that? How come you get to choose who lives and who dies? Let me guess, people of Midgard doesn't include a certain Eve?"

  Loki's face was a mask, expressionless. "I might've let you get away with speaking of Grace. But never Eve." He raised the sceptre.

  Clint braced himself and closed his eyes. But nothing happened until he heard the swish of the cape, and when his eyes opened Loki was gone. Then he heard the soft thud behind him and span around.

  "No." He crouched down at her side, lifted her up into his arms, stared desperately into her sightless eyes looking for a trace of life. "Freya." This was his fault. What had possessed him to keep seeing her? It was too dangerous. What had possessed him to fall in love? Loki would burn for this.

  And Eve would die for this, no matter where she was and what lay between them. If Loki wanted to know pain, let him have it.
